Zara Rooms and Suites
Search & compare prices for Zara Rooms and Suites in all hotel booking websites.
Zara Rooms and Suites Address: Piazza Garibaldi, 4/F, Suzzara, Italy
Minimum price found for Zara Rooms and Suites was: 93 EUR
Click here to get more information, photos & guest ratings for Zara Rooms and Suites